Where to Use Carefully
While the Funny Skulls Merry Christmas design is versatile, there are certain scenarios where caution is needed. For example:
- Small Lettering: If the design includes text, ensure it’s large enough to read clearly after stitching.
- Detailed Elements: Very fine details may not translate well on all fabrics, especially textured or stretchy materials.
- Thick Towels or Stretchy Fabrics: These can affect the stitch density and overall appearance of the design.
- Dark Fabrics: Make sure the thread colors contrast well to avoid the design blending into the background.
- Products That Need Frequent Washing: Check the durability of the embroidery before offering it as a finished product.

Practical Embroidery Notes
Before using the Funny Skulls Merry Christmas design on real customer orders, here are some key steps to follow:
- Test on Scrap Fabric: Always test the design on a sample piece to ensure the stitch density and thread colors work well.
- Check Thread Color Contrast: Make sure the selected thread color complements the fabric and highlights the design.
- Confirm Hoop Size: Ensure your hoop is large enough to accommodate the design without cropping any elements.
- Review Stitch Density: Some designs may require adjustments to prevent puckering or distortion on delicate fabrics.
- Use Proper Stabilizer: A good stabilizer helps maintain the shape and clarity of the design, especially on stretchy or thin materials.
- Compare Light and Dark Fabric Mockups: This ensures the design looks good on different backgrounds.
- Check Small Details After Stitching: Tiny elements like facial features or text should be visible and clean.
- Confirm Commercial Licensing: Before selling finished products, verify the licensing terms to avoid any legal issues.
